Hello all,
After I imported the waxholm_rat atlas, however when i use the @auto_tlrc -base waxholm_rat function it shows " Error: Template waxholm_rat could not be located ".
Could anyone help me to solve this out ? And also i tried to key the command "suma -onestate -i waxrat.cornu*.gii waxrat.dentate*.gii waxrat..entorhinal*.gii waxrat.*hippo*.gii waxrat.*subiculum*.gii &", which was mentioned in the Rat atlas announcement article, it showed "suma : No match.".
